marketing agency in Denver, Co United States

About 179 results.

Zeta Interactive

18th Street 1201, 80202 Denver, United States

Street Fleets Marketing

17th Street 828, 80202 Denver, United States

Swan Supply Inc

thumb_up 137 likes
rate_review 1 Reviews
1831 E 73rd Ave, 80229 Denver, United States

Full service Lighting Supply. All types of lighting for all types of customers. Great prices and service.

The Arland Group

Santa Fe Drive 840, 80204 Denver, United States